  • Title

    A new flux and stator resistance identifier for AC drive systems

  • Abstract
    The effect of stator resistance on AC motor drive performance is analyzed for flux vector and indirect field oriented controllers. A new technique-the back electromagnetic force (BEMF) detector-for reducing the adverse effects of stator resistance on field oriented control is presented and evaluated through simulation and experimental results. The BEMF detector is shown to reduce the impact of the stator resistance and provides a stator resistance estimate. The detector is compatible with most control strategies and with or without position feedback
